PROBLEM TO BE SOLVED: To provide an optical waveguide type grating which is produced in a quartz-based optical waveguide through the use of a photoinduced refractive index change and of which the temperature dependency is improved, and to provide its producing method, an optical filter using the grating and a wavelength multiplex optical transmission system using the optical filter. SOLUTION: The alkoxide of Si, e.g. TEOS is mainly utilized as a raw material so as to form a core and a clad by a CVD method. Then they are irradiated with an eximer laser via a phase mask, the grating 13 is formed in the core and chromium or platinum thin film heater (a heater electrode 14a, an input/output electrode 14b and a current lead 14c) is manufactured on the optical waveguide. The Bragg center wavelength of the grating is finely adjusted by controlling a current to the thin film heater and the optical filter is produced which is adaptive to an optical signal multiplexed in wavelength with high density. |
